Washington state provides a number of casino and wagering options. A good many Washington casinos operated by local Amerindian tribes are cleverly situated close to highways or Washington cities. 27 Washington casinos are run in Amerindian lands. All of Washington’s casinos provide slot machine games, roulette, chemin de fer, craps, and video poker. Other table games, like baccarat, poker in assorted forms, off-track betting, keno, and bingo are available at a few casinos. The wagering age differs by casino, with a handful allowing wagering at eighteen, and others not until twenty-one. A couple of other casinos operate in Washington, as well, such as card rooms, or so-called mini-casinos. There are many horse tracks in Washington, and wagering is available at all of them.

24 of Washington’s twenty-seven native casinos also provide an electronic form of scratch off lottery tickets. These coin-operated machines have a five-dollar limit and function using cards bought at the casino, as opposed to cash. The minimum payout on these machines is legally 75%, set by the state. Washington casinos are not legally obligated to report pay outs on slots.

Washington’s gambling rules permit a fair amount of leeway with regards to legal gambling in Washington casinos, as well as for charitable gaming. Net gaming, however, is not legal in Washington state and is a class C felony. Net horse betting is allowed in a handful of circumstances. No cost or practice money net wagering remains legal. Like nearly every business enterprise, casinos have workers who will direct and oversee day-to-day happenings. Numerous job tasks of gaming managers, supervisors, and surveillance officers and investigators do not demand interaction with casino games and players but in the scope of their job, they need to be quite capable of administering both.

Gaming managers are in charge of the total operation of a casino’s table games. They plan, arrange, direct, control, and coordinate gaming operations within the casino; form gaming protocol; and select, train, and organize activities of gaming employees. Because their daily tasks are constantly changing, gaming managers must be knowledgeable about the games, deal effectively with workers and guests, and be able to investigate financial issues affecting casino elevation or decline. These assessment abilities include calculating the P…L of table games and slot machines, having a good understanding changes that are pushing economic growth in the United States etc..

Salaries may vary by establishment and location.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) figures show that full-time gaming managers got a median annual figure of $46,820 in 1999. The lowest ten % earned less than $26,630, and the highest 10 % earned beyond $96,610.

Gaming supervisors monitor gaming operations and workers in an assigned area. Circulating among the game tables, they make sure that all stations and games are covered for each shift. It also is typical for supervisors to interpret the casino’s operating laws for guests. Supervisors may also plan and organize activities for guests staying in their casino hotels.

Gaming supervisors must have certain leadership qualities and good communication skills. They need these abilities both to supervise staff properly and to greet patrons in order to promote return visits. Almost all casino supervisory staff have an associate or bachelor’s degree. Regardless of their educational background, however, quite a few supervisors gain expertise in other casino jobs before moving into supervisory positions because knowledge of games and casino operations is quite essential for these staff.
